Why Do Football Players Wear Face Paint?

Football is not just a game of athleticism and strategy; it is also a spectacle filled with traditions, rituals, and unique expressions of team spirit. One of the most colorful and visually striking aspects of football culture is the use of face paint by players. This article delves into the reasons behind this practice, exploring its origins, significance, and impact on the game and its fans.

The Origins of Face Paint in Football

Cultural Influences

Face paint has been used in various cultures around the world for centuries. Many indigenous tribes utilized face paint for various purposes, including rituals, warfare, and celebrations. In the context of sports, particularly football, this practice echoes the traditions of ancient warriors who painted their faces to intimidate opponents and rally their comrades.

Modern Adoption

The adoption of face paint in contemporary football can be traced back to the 1980s and 1990s when players began to use it as a form of self-expression and team identity. It quickly became a way for players to connect with fans and create a distinct persona on and off the field.

Reasons Why Football Players Wear Face Paint

Face paint serves various purposes in the world of football, ranging from psychological advantages to aesthetic appeal. Below are some of the primary reasons why players choose to don face paint.

1. Team Identity and Unity

  • Visual Representation: Face paint often incorporates team colors and logos, allowing players to visually represent their affiliation and loyalty to their team.
  • Cohesion: When all players wear face paint, it fosters a sense of unity and solidarity, enhancing team morale and camaraderie.
  • 2. Psychological Warfare

  • Intimidation Factor: A player with elaborate face paint can appear more intimidating to opponents. The psychological aspect of sports is significant, and a fierce appearance can give a player an edge.
  • Confidence Boost: Wearing face paint can elevate a player’s confidence. The transformation into a ‘warrior’ persona can help athletes perform better under pressure.
  • 3. Fan Engagement

  • Connecting with Fans: Players wearing face paint can engage fans on a more personal level, making them feel involved in the game. It creates a festive atmosphere that enhances the overall experience of attending a match.
  • Social Media Appeal: In the age of social media, unique and colorful visuals are crucial for engagement. Players who use face paint often become social media sensations, attracting more followers and attention.
  • 4. Cultural and Personal Expression

  • Individuality: Face paint allows players to express their unique identities and styles. Each player can customize their face paint to reflect their personality or cultural background.
  • Tribute and Respect: Some players use face paint to honor a loved one, a cultural heritage, or an important cause, making it a meaningful form of expression.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Why do some players not wear face paint?

Some players prefer to keep their appearance simple and may feel that face paint is unnecessary or distracting. Personal preference plays a significant role in whether a player chooses to wear face paint.

Is face paint safe for players?

Yes, most face paints used in sports are designed to be skin-safe and non-toxic. However, players should ensure that they use high-quality products to avoid any allergic reactions.

Can face paint affect a player’s performance?

While some players find that face paint boosts their confidence and performance, others may find it distracting. Ultimately, it varies from player to player.

What are the best face paint products for football players?

Water-based paints are often recommended for their ease of application and removal. Players should choose products that are specifically designed for skin use to ensure safety.
